Marmot Rockford IL
Add Website
Close
Marmot
Be first to review 1631 North Bell School Road,Rockford IL 61107 Phone Number: (815) 397-3709
Marmot Store Hours
Hours may fluctuate
Post a review
Marmot Nearby
Locations Closest to You miles-
Marmot - Rockford 6380 E. State Street1.86
-
Marmot - Chicago 1000 W. North Ave.30.61
-
Marmot - Algonquin 1816 Randall Road33.91